Since founding the Paramount Group of Companies with the launch of Paramount BioCapital in 1991,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ald has become known to be among the most prolific contributors and entrepreneurs in biotechnology and medical research. There are many companies he has either started or been involved with that have made vast contributions to advancements within these fields over the years. One such venture is Paramount Corporate Development, a company that assists in the facilitation and coordination of drug and corporate development strategies and activities for Paramount's group of portfolio companies. Paramount BioSciences is a multinational pharmaceutical research and healthcare investment firm focusing on the conception and support of new biotechnology companies. Also serving in the support of Paramount and Paramount's portfolio companies is Paramount BioCapital, which is a registered broker-dealer with Financial Industry Regulatory Authority, Inc. This company raises funding and support for Paramount's portfolio companies and has generated approximately $950,000,000.
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ald graduated from Abington High School in Pennsylvania in 1973.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ald then attended Pennsylvania State University with a major in Finance, graduating Beta Gamma Sigma (a business school honor society) in 1977. He then went on to attend Temple University's School of Medicine. After graduation from Temple in 1983, Dr. Rosenwald interned at Abington Medical Hospital while establishing and maintaining a private medical practice. In 1986, Dr. Rosenwald went to Wall Street to utilize his specializations in both medicine and as a financial analyst. This is a highly specialized combination of disciplines which not very many could claim at the time.

After forming Paramount BioCapital in 1991, Dr. Rosenwald progressed over the 19 years since to revolutionize the fields of bioresearch and biotechnology. His accomplishments have been innumerable. For example, a portfolio company of Paramount holds a unique record for the drug Arsenic Trioxide. This compound moved more rapidly from the research stages to FDA approval than any other drug. Indevus Pharmaceuticals, a company founded by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ald which received approval from the Food & Drug Administration for Sanctura (a drug used in the treatment of overactive bladder syndrome) was sold to Endo Pharmaceuticals for a total of approximately $600 million. Dr. Rosenwald also founded Keryx Biopharmaceuticals, which recently announced they had discovered a statistically significant survival benefit in individuals with metasticized colon cancer. Polarx developed a drug called Trisinox for treatment in cases of acute leukemia, and was bought by Cell Therapeutics. Cougar Biotechnology, another firm started by Dr. Rosenwald, was acquired by Johnson & Johnson in 2009. This acquisition was based solely on abiraterone acetate, which at the time was not yet in phase III clinical trials for the treatment of prostate cancer. This compound held such promise that Johnson & Johnson purchased the firm in a "short-term merger" for about $1 billion. Two other notable acquisitions are Enzymed Corp., which was purchased by Albany Molecular, and Javelin Pharmaceuticals, acquired by Myriad Pharmaceuticals for $100 million. Not one to stop at activities which provide support, capital, and funding for just his own direct interests, Dr. Rosenwald has also founded the nonprofit Rosenwald Foundation. The Rosenwald Foundation has donated millions in the support of various active scientific communities and medical education institutions. These donations are helping to forge advancement in medical research by enabling groundbreaking researchers to have access to the resources they need.

Lindsay Rosenwald Career
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ald presented himself as a corporate finance managing director for D.H. Blair & Company, in the year of 1988. This was a privately owned investment based firm. There, he operated as the supervisor of a group of three doctor-financiers that looked through the health community for any new and viable developments that could benefit from private investment. They were able to discover various medical schools, universities, hospitals, drug companies, research groups, and scientific firms.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ald then was able to create Paramount BioCapital in 1991. Here, he operated with the biotechnology and bioresearch domains. He was established as a NASD-member dealer in 1992 and founded the investment and commercial bank named Paramount Capital Investments LLC, in 1995. Owned by Dr. Lindsay A. Rosenwald, the Paramount Capital Asset Management business has directed investments from several funds since 1994 that have a concentration in the biotechnology and other technological sectors. Dr. Rosenwald serves on the Columbia-Presbyterian Health Sciences Advisory Counsel and in the 2002 article edition of Genetic Engineering News he was considered number one in the list of 100 Molecular Millionaires with a worth of $617,721,671.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ald functiond on the Keryx Biopharmaceutical, Inc board of directors from 2002 to 2006. He quit in order to give more time operating in the biotechnology area. Cougar Biotechnology, purchased by Johnson & Johnson in 2009, is another establishment that was first started by Dr. Rosenwald and was founded solely on abiraterone acetate. Abiraterone Acetate, even though it had not yet arrived at phase III in clinical testing trials, was exhibiting so much potential in the therapy and curing for prostate cancer that Johnson & Johnson permitted a short-term joining bid and acquirement for the Cougar Biotechnology company for $1 billion. Abiraterone Acetate Extends Lives in Aggressive Stages of Prostate Cancer
The results of Phase 3 research demonstrate significant survival in men suffering from advanced metastatic prostate cancer (also known as metastatic castration-resistant prostate cancer), who had their chemotherapy and the disease still progressed. These men received abiraterone acetate, a novel drug candidate by Johnson & Johnson.
At the 35th Congress of the European Society for Medical Oncology (ESMO), which took place in Milan, Johann de Bono, MD, from the Royal Marsden NHS Foundation Trust and the Institute of Cancer Research in London revealed the trial data that showed that patients with advanced castration-resistant prostate cancer, who took abiraterone acetate plus the steroid prednisone, lived median 4 months longer than those who received a placebo.
Dr. de Bono believes that these results may lead to better standard of prostate cancer treatment, especially in those patients, whose disease progressed despite the docetaxel-based chemotherapy. Lindsay Rosenwald, MD, from BioSciences and leading investment bank that funds novel technologies and developments in the biotechnology sector, shares this point of view and says that abiraterone acetate is a new step in the treatment of metastatic prostate cancer, especially in those men, who have a poor prognosis. When diagnosed with this serious disease, only 1 in 3 survives more than five years and abiraterone is a hope for many such patients.
Due to the fact, that testosterone, the male hormone, is the main nutrition for tumor cells, the reduction of this hormone in the body is a crucial factor in reducing the speed of tumor development. However, many cases show that prostate cancer becomes resistant to docetaxel-based treatment and start growing again.
Abirateroneis developed to address these serious problems and prevent tumor growth. The drug works by inhibiting the reproduction of male hormones in the testes and prostate tumors.
The Phase 3 clinical research included 1,195 patients with advanced castrate-resistant prostate cancer, who were previously treated with at least one chemotherapy regime.
Median survival rate in those patients, who received a placebo and prednisone, was about 10 months, while the group receiving abiraterone and the corticosteroid prednisone, lived median 14.8 months. Such promising results can be seen not only in the survival rate, but also in the progression of prostate-specific antigen (PSA) as well as the PSA response rate and free of progression radiographic survival.

The abiraterone’s advantages were noticed during an interim analysis of the Phase 3 trial. These advantages prompted the Independent Data Monitoring Committee to recommend revealing the data and allowing those in the placebo group to be treated with abiraterone.
Dr. de Bono said at the Congress that when they got to know that abiraterone was beneficial in life extension for so many patients, it would have been ethical to reveal the data to all patients taking part in the study.
There are still some unclear points about abiraterone acetate, but it is obvious that it extends life and is very beneficial for patients with metastatic castrate-resistant prostate cancer, who have very poor prognosis and treatment outcomes.
Prof. CarstenBokemeyer, from the University Cancer Center at Hamburg, Germany, and Dr. Lindsay Rosenwald believe that abiraterone acetate is a novel and very promising aid in the treatment of prostate cancer.
By showing low toxicity profile, abiraterone can be the only option for many patients, who already had docexatel-based chemotherapy. The fact is that a proper timing in the treatment is a crucial aspect in the ongoing management of advanced metastatic prostate cancer. Therefore, the sooner the treatment starts, the better.
